Shaping & Crown Reduction
A frequently employed method of tree pruning used by arborists to manage a tree's size while upholding the crown's form is crown size reduction. In order to reduce the height of the tree, arborists concentrate on branches that are proximate to the canopy's upper portion and prune them. Deadwood Removal
Deadwood removal is the act of eliminating a tree's dead wood and boughs, which have degenerated as a result of environmental factors, fungi, a lack of sap, aging, harm, disease, or thirst, and at this point pose a hazard to the tree's well-being. Mulch Your Trees
You may shield your trees from weeds, harmful pests, and inclement weather by using mulch them. By supplying the roots essential nutrients, it also helps to maintain their health. Every year, it's recommended to add mulch to your trees with a depth of two to four inches. Refrain from heaping mulch too high near the tree's trunk as this can result in complications.

Fertilize Trees
To promote proper development, trees require necessary nourishment. It's crucial to fertilize your trees on a consistent basis if you reside in a location with inadequate soil conditions. Either buying fertilizer or producing your own compost are options. Complying with the guidelines on the fertilizer container is vital since excessive fertilizer application can harm your trees.
Cut Back Your Tres
One of the most crucial things you can do for your trees is trimming. By cutting off dead limbs, diseased, or growing in an unfavorable manner, it aids in their continued health. Before the onset of fresh growth, the latter part of winter or early spring are the ideal times to prune.

Trim Grass Surrounding Your Trees
It's crucial to remove grass and weeds since they can compete with your trees in terms of nutrients and water. The weeds can be taken out by hand or by applying herbicidal substances. Because some herbicides can harm trees if applied improperly, make careful to comply with the directions on the container.
